How to enable
WhatsApp dark mode on Android ?
Step 1: Go to Settings,Then click on Display, Then
Select theme, Dark Them.
Step 2: after the dark mode is geting on, then go
to Settings of your smartphone and click on About phone.
Step 3: Scroll in down to 'Build number' and tap on
it seven to eight times.
Step 4: Then You will see message pop-up saying
'Developers options is turned on'. Tap on 'Override force dark' so that you
apply the dark theme to other apps on your smartphone.
Step 5: Then Dark theme is now enabled on your WhatsApp but the wallpaper in chat threads
still needs to be changed to enjoy the dark mode.For that
Step 6: you have go to WhatsApp Settings, and click
on Wallpaper, and then click on None.
How to enable
WhatsApp dark mode on iOS
Step 1: Go to Settings, Then click on General, Go
To Accessibility, Then click on Display Accommodations, Go to Invert
Colours, Then click on Smart Invert
Step 2: You have now enabled dark theme across all
the apps on your Apple device.
Step 3: Same like Android, you will have to click
on dark or no wallpaper for WhatsApp chat threads. Go to WhatsApp Settings,
Then click on Wallpaper, and None.
